jelveh 635766a2fb fix: contain partial Apps loads and keep the uninstall flag current
- A partial installed-apps list (a page beyond the first failed) now
  renders only when the grid is empty — it must never replace a
  complete grid already on screen — and saveOrder refuses to persist
  while the list is partial, since overwriting the saved order with a
  truncated one would drop the missing apps' positions for good.
- Opening an app from the grid now flips its tile's uninstallable flag:
  the open puts it in the server-side recent list, so a revoke from
  that moment on leaves the tile in place, and the modal must not act
  on the stale load-time snapshot.
- The in-flight-load invalidation moved into _invalidateInFlightLoads()
  so the seq protocol lives in one place.

Puter

Puter is an advanced, open-source, self-hostable internet computer designed to be feature-rich, fast, and highly extensible.

For Users

Puter's goal is to provide you with every app and feature you need to work, create, and play under one roof. From a simple Notepad and Voice Recorder to Spreadsheet and Camera, Puter wants to be the all-in-one solution for your digital life.

For Developers

Puter provides everything you need to build and publish web apps and games. From AI to Cloud Storage and Database to Serverless Workers, Puter has you covered. Puter also helps you get users! Once you build your app, you can publish it on our App Store to reach and monetize users.


Getting Started

💻 Local Development

git clone https://github.com/HeyPuter/puter
cd puter
npm install
npm start

This should launch Puter at http://puter.localhost:4100


🚀 Self-Hosting

Linux/macOS

curl -fsSL https://puter.com/selfhost | sh

Windows

irm https://puter.com/selfhost?os=windows | iex

For more details, see Self-Hosting Puter.


☁️ Puter.com

Puter is available as a hosted service at puter.com.
